BlackBerry Bold 9930 (Verizon Wireless)

The BlackBerry Bold 9930 for Verizon Wireless--a smartphone with a small 2.8-inch display and no 4G data--costs $249. Seriously?
Pros:
  • One of best keyboards ever on phone
  • Responsive touchscreen
  • Fast camera with 720p video
  • Loud speaker
  • Long battery life
Cons:
  • Display is too small
  • No 4G data
  • Browser doesn't support Flash
  • Lackluster app selection
  • Expensive

RIM BlackBerry Bold 9930 (Sprint)

Sprint's version of the new BlackBerry Bold 9930 offers a few key differences next to the Verizon version , the most compelling of which is less expensive monthly data plans. It's still not a shoo-in for a recommendation, though.
Pros:
  • Sleek design
  • Sharp screen
  • Sublime QWERTY keyboard
  • Unlocked SIM card slot for overseas travel
Cons:
  • No 4G
  • No mobile hotspot mode
  • Few compelling apps available

RIM BlackBerry Bold 9930 review - best BlackBerry yet

The BlackBerry Bold 9930 (and its 9900 brethren) is one of three new smartphones from RIM that run the new BlackBerry 7 OS. Of the three, the Bold is by far the most traditional BlackBerry. Dan gives it the full rundown and comes to a fairly expected conclusion in this in-depth review.
Pros:
  • great hardware
  • awesome keyboard
  • fast processor
Cons:
  • dated OS
  • smallish screen
  • lack of apps

BlackBerry Bold 9930 (Verizon Wireless)

The BlackBerry Bold 9930 is the best QWERTY BlackBerry to date, but should be priced lower.
Pros:
  • The RIM BlackBerry Bold 9930 has a wider and thinner design and is exceedingly well-made
  • It boasts stunning graphics, a new touch-screen display, an amazing physical QWERTY keyboard, a faster 1.2GHz processor, and the new BlackBerry OS 7 that brings augmented reality apps, 720p HD video recording,...
Cons:
  • The BlackBerry Bold 9930 doesn't have the best call quality
  • and we think its price is too steep.
